Usually room temperature water is far too low for a betta fish. It should be between 78-80 degrees, betta fish require a heater. That may be why he’s not eating, they become lethargic in low temperatures. The Nutritional Needs of a Betta Fish. Betta fish require a diet high in protein (around 40%) and fats (12-20%), but low in filler ingredients like wheat or maize. This high nutrient-demanding profile may lead a betta to reject pellets not meeting these requirements, so it’s crucial to examine the nutritional makeup of the pellets before ...All things considered, betta fish will efficiently self-sustain for 3-4 days, but there can be some worrisome health issues to being left unattended for 10-14 days. There are numerous causes of swim bladder disorder, including disease, physical trauma, paras...Name: Ich/Ick. Scientific Name: Ichthyophthirius Multifiliis. Cause: Poor water quality, stress, or introducing a contagious tank mate. Visual Symptoms: Small white dots on the body, fins, or gills resembling sugar granules. Behavioral Symptoms: Rubbing against objects in the aquarium. Betta Fish Ich Treatment: Medicine and clean water.
